What is the essence of determining risk appetite within an organization?

Determining risk appetite is fundamentally about understanding the level of risk that an organization is willing to accept in pursuit of its objectives. This concept is essential for effective decision-making and strategic planning within the organization. Identifying risk appetite allows businesses to set boundaries for their risk-taking activities, ensuring that they align with their strategic goals and organizational culture.

By defining the acceptable level of risk, organizations can make informed choices about investments, project developments, and operational strategies. This clarity aids in prioritizing risks, allocating resources effectively, and ultimately supports better risk management practices. Additionally, understanding risk appetite helps in fostering a risk-aware culture throughout the organization, promoting informed discussions about risk among stakeholders.

In contrast, focusing solely on minimizing operational costs, increasing sales and revenue, or implementing strict compliance measures does not capture the essence of risk appetite. While these aspects may be important to overall organizational performance, they do not address the balance between risk and reward, which is central to determining risk appetite.
